"No." The voice repeated. "This is a Tiger, no other animal defines it."

"As for how to control it, you are the superior and it is you. So far your mind has been limited to a bipedal body of one form. This Tiger can do almost anything. You can change the size, change the makeup of your body will yourself into air, or have engines do it for you. The Only limit to the tiger is its form. You must always be in the shape and style of a tiger."
 
"But how?" she began and pushed her right paw through the hole, grasping around for the edge to pull herself up.
 
"Just as I instructed you to open the internal cavity for your brain. You must will it to be so. Saying what you want out loud will likely help you accomplish your goals. "

The city of Tressden was a ghost of its former self already. Those that could evacuate had, but the city streets were now empty. Ships whizzed by overhead skimming the tops of the damaged skyscrapers. holes in the ground were evidence of the explosions that had been rocking the city and causing the earlier earthquakes.

A pair of teardrop-shaped ships flew towards the tiger. "Surrender yourself!" A strange robotic voice called out to her.

"Or you could fire at them." The voice in her head suggested. "I promise you surrendering will not go well."
 
"So if I just say it," she muttered and swung her back legs back and forth as she tried to climb out. "Make me wings." Pieces of the tiger seemingly pulled off her main body, although, her body didn't appear to change in size. They came up, came together, strong yet flimsy as a wing should be, and eventually she could control a pair of wings on her back. She flapped them once, then a couple more times, until they helped her out of the hole.

It was only then that she realized the state of the city above the lab. Destroyed. Haunted by what was and made her think tons of time had gone by for such an event to happen. Such wasn't so as she came to see the aliens overhead. She jumped as they told her to surrender. She eyed the ships. So many. So unknown. She may be a being beyond her understanding, but she understood the magnitude before her. She was a scientist after all. Alyss swallowed, or at least, as much as she could, and put her weight on her hind legs, lifted her front paws as her wings pulled in toward the center of her back and announced, "I surrender."
 
"Good, you are catching on quickly." The voice said in a satisfied tone.

"You what!?" The voice shrieked. "No, no no! Superior I must protest you must not surrender, you are making a mistake."

The Vittox ships hovered in silence for a moment. "Good." Was the foremost reply. There was another long pause. "Come with us." One ship flew into position behind the tiger and the other led in the front. They began to ascend toward orbit. Already other ships were approaching to reinforce the two that had so triumphantly captured the great Tiger.

"It was a mistake attacking that brain in the first place!" Alyss said in her mind as she padded forward, being careful to avoid debris and buildings beneath her. She didn't want to add more to the damage. If anything, this stopped the ships from scrambling. She was doing something good.

"Come with you?" she inquired and tried to come with them the best she could. Alyss flapped her wings, and it took her about half her height off the ground, but she hadn't managed to create anything that could truly make her ascend. "I understand that, but I haven't quite gotten the hang of things, and this is as high as I can go. Could you help me? I've never been off planet."
 
"Superior, you are wasting your time with this. Have you even considered how you will surrender? Or what they will do with you once you have?"

There was another pause from the ships as they saw the slow progress of the large tiger. "Are you not capable of space flight, previous records show you are more than able to achieve atmosphere." The voice said in a slight tone of annoyance. Two more ships joined the escort group and took up position on either side of the tiger.

One of the new ships had different markings and a new voice came from this one, no longer the robotic voice of translation but a slow methodical voice that carried an unusual pitch. "If you do not hurry we will consider you in defiance of our commands and you will be fired upon."


"See Superior? They mean you and your kind harm. Do not allow this to continue."
 
"Of course I've considered it. Surely I've even considered what they'll do with me. I'm a scientist, I don't fight things."

"Let me try something!" she yelled at the aliens and said out loud, "rockets." Her voice shook. It showed her unease in this new body. That reflected outwardly as the rockets formed at her shoulders and hips, and while it helped her start getting into the sky, it still took a while. "Whew..oh man."

"I know they mean me and my kind harm. I'm not an idiot. They just told me that I'll be fired upon and they've already destroyed a city."

Alyss took a moment to breathe. "Sorry guys, you're probably right about me being capable of space flight, but I'm actually young. At least, in terms of knowledge." Her ascent kept steady. Ever so snailish, but still clearly trying. "You see, you must have known about my mother. The tiger before me. Or at least, I consider her my mother, but she probably just made me with bits of herself. The humans here found me in the middle of open space and brought me back to Earth." The rockets grew in size a bit the more she relaxed, aiding in the speed, but still not yet enough to break through the atmosphere once she reached it. Her entire body teetered back and forth in the air, as though she was an actual cat a person was struggling to pick up. "While not all humans are bad, the scientists that took me in were selfish. They put me in a frozen state and I grew in size over time. I literally only just woke up. You found me digging out of my prison. You're speaking to essentially a cub's mind in a fully grown body."

The rockets altered again, and the wings next to them developed further spread, which helped balance her body in the air and prevent it from swaying. "I implore you to not destroy this planet, honestly, the humans here aren't worth it. They've hardly any knowledge to be able to go against you in the first place. You'd snuff them out in a single Earth day. Instead, you could add to your command. Teach them, and you'll have an entire world of people at your side, and I'd encourage them. The only thing I ask," she pointed with her tail down below her, "is to destroy the lab they locked me up in. I'd deeply appreciate it if you did that. Now let's see, I think I'm getting the hang of this. Watch!" The rockets slicked some, and formed at the sides of her paws as well. Her speed increased fast enough to almost match the ships around her. "Can you guys believe it?! Just in the short time I've been trying to! This is so freeing. Mind telling me how close the atmosphere is so I know when to try and speed up more again?"
 
There was no response from the aliens as she spoke to her reasons for her inadequate space flight capabilities. As they accelerated to escape the atmosphere they sped ahead of her, the ships had to cycle back around to stay in line with her. It led to a parade of ships accelerating past her and swinging back around to keep her in sight.

"Superior, you have made engines capable of space flight you are lacking power you can modify things by asking what you want of them. In this situation saying accelerate should accomplish what you want."

 
"Right, right. Okay...let's see. Wait up guys!" Alyss yelled to the different ships and began to think of the equipment necessary for escaping the atmosphere. Her body began shifting, albeit, slowly, as her unsure side shown through. "It's coming together now." The changes grew ever evident that she was certainly trying her best to shift her new form into an adequate position to achieve what was needed of her. "By the way guys, why did you need me in the first place?" she asked the ships right when rockets proper and filled with strength came into fruition and she shot past the atmosphere. "wh-o-oAHHH!" she belted, scaring herself into space.
 
Her acceleration spoked the other pilots as well. They could not keep up with such a massive surge of speed and power. Fortunately, the first cruiser was coming down to meet the tiger. While it was on an intercept course she far overshot it. The larger ship turned to give chase but at a languid pace. Its commander was far more confident than the pilots of the smaller craft. That and the direction the Tiger flew would lead her roughly toward the flagship and it's escort ships.

"Superior you should stop now, also you are receiving a hail."

The flagship was a hulking mass as compared to the sleeker cruisers and frigates, even the supercarrier further back In the group was smaller and more nimble looking. The flagship was essentially a series of platforms stacked and attached in precarious ways. A true space vessel, not something that could withstand the gravity of planets or the strain of reentry. The Fleet Admiral may have been taken aback by the sudden approach of the great TIger, but if he was none of his crew could tell by the straight expression he kept.

"Foreign vessel, halt and power down. You will be boarded."
 
"OH HECK, OH GOSH, THIS IS FAST! LIKE REAL FAST!" Alyss belted as she scooped on by the ships and zoomed way more than she had planned or expected. She didn't pay much attention to things around her until she heard that voice in her head speak again. "Wha-!" she tried to ask, but then heard the other ship asking to board. Her legs sprawled out, and she only slowed down slight as she no sooner began ninja starring through the void of space. "Whoa-whoa-whoa-whoa!" her tail flicked and she shifted, to which she began somersaulting instead. "I'm trying, I'm trying, I'm trying!" Her voice boomed through space, despite it being space of all things, where sound should be void. Her legs flicked back and forth and she could not, for the life of her, will her mind to think of anything to help her stop. "CAN YOU GUYS HELP ME!"
 
The Fleet admirals crew were well attuned to their captain. They made no effort to deviate from their current course seeing as the Tiger would still fly well clear of them. However, the creature calling out for help raised a few brows on the deck of the ship. "Halt foreign vessel" Was the only reply from the admiral.

"Superior counter your current thrust to come to a halt. You may also ask the system to stop movement." The Intelligence also began running the numbers on how long it would take before they would crash into another celestial body. Nothing was close enough to be a concern yet. The fleet clearly waiting for them was enough to stir concern for the intelligence. "You many want to endeavor to comply more readily if surrender really is your prerogative."
 
"I know, I know!" Alyss said to the voice as she tried her best to will her mind to stop the movements, rather than being terrified of hurdling through space. She was well happy that she hadn't any normal stomach to grow nauseous from, because she'd surely be sending rings of liquid all around her if she'd still been human. "STOP!" she cried out and flares of rocket boosted from her paw pads, altering their flow to slow her down until they emitted just air to keep her leveled. "Whew... okay, sorry about that guys. I managed to control...it...myself? This."
